非诺贝特和辛伐他汀对酒精性脂肪肝血清游离脂肪酸谱的影响

摘    要:目的 研究非诺贝特和辛伐他汀对酒精性脂肪肝大鼠模型血清游离脂肪酸谱的影响。方法 以酒精灌胃加橄榄油饮食的方法建立酒精性脂肪肝大鼠模型 ,模型组分为非诺贝特治疗组 (80mg·kg-1)、辛伐他汀治疗组 (4mg·kg-1)以及未治疗组。 4wk后处死大鼠 ,用气相色谱方法测定血清游离脂肪酸谱。结果 非诺贝特治疗组明显改善由乙醇引起的血清多不饱和脂肪酸的降低 油酸 :(38 2 12± 7 788) μg·L-1vs (31 6 2 0± 6 14 2 ) μg·L-1,亚油酸 :(37 2 6 9± 8 0 6 5 ) μg·L-1vs (30 2 5 4± 9 0 6 3) μg·L-1,花生四烯酸 :(11 6 4 6±2 6 0 1) μg·L-1vs (9 0 12± 1 2 36 ) μg·L-1) ;同时肝脏病理改善。辛伐他汀治疗组则加重血清多不饱和脂肪酸的降低 ,并使饱和脂肪酸增加。结论 非诺贝特和辛伐他汀对酒精性脂肪肝血清游离脂肪酸谱作用不同 ;血清多不饱和脂肪酸在酒精性脂肪肝的发病机制以及治疗反应中可能起着重要的作用

The effect of finofibrate and simvastatin on the serum free fatty acids of alcoholic fatty liver in rats
Abstract:AIM To investigate the effect of fenofibrate and simvastatin on the serum free fatty acids of alcoholic fatty liver in rats. METHODS The rat model of alcoholic fatty liver was reproduced by chronic ethanol ingestion plus olive oil diet. The model rats were divided into three groups as follows: finofibrate treatment group(finofibrate 80 mg·kg -1 po, once a day),simvastatin treatment group (simvastatin 4 mg·kg -1 po, once a day)and control group without either above-mentioned treatment. Experimental rats were treated for four weeks and then sacrificed for blood sampling. Serum free fatty acids were analyzed by gas chromatography. RESULTS Fenofibrate significantly ameliorated the decrease in polyunsaturated fatty acids induced by ethanol oleic acid:(38.212±7.788) μg·L -1 vs (31.620±6.142) μg·L -1,linoleic acid:(37.269±8.065) μg·L -1 vs (30.254±9.063) μg·L -1,arachidonic acid:(11.646±2.601) μg·L -1 vs (9.012±1.236) μg·L -1] accompanied by the improvement of the fat infiltration of the liver, but demonstrated no effect on the increase in serum saturated fatty acids by ethanol. In the contrast, simvastatin can aggravate the decrease in polyunsatrurated fatty acids and significantly increase the levels of satrurated fatty acids in serum induced by ethanol along with the pathological aggravation of alcoholic fatty liver. CONCLUSION The results of present study revealed that fenofibrate and simvastatin exerted different effect on the serum free fatty acids of alcoholic fatty liver. Polyunsatrurated fatty acids in the serum play an important role in the pathogenesis and treatment response of alcoholic fatty liver.
